TICKET-2241: Staging env misconfigured for telemetry compression

The Ostermill collector on staging is sending uncompressed telemetry because TELEMETRY_GZIP_LEVEL was never set. Payloads are ~4x larger than prod and the ingest queue is backing up. Fix: set TELEMETRY_GZIP_LEVEL=5 in the staging .env and restart the collector pods. Note the collector also refuses to start without its upload credential, which got wiped during the last env rotation. Re-add the credential line directly below the gzip setting in .env.

env line for kadup-tajep: LEDGER_TOKEN13=273d61bdbefd6

Ticket: TILVUS-PAY — sealed test vault blocking flaky-test triage

The integration suite for the Tilvus payments service keeps flaking on settlement retries, and the fixtures needed to reproduce live in the sealed credentials vault, which auto-locked after three failed CI fetches. Reviewer: please sanity-check the retry backoff change while I reopen the vault. Unsealing it requires the recovery passphrase below.

vault phrase of fafop-hahop = ralys-kasion-normir-belix-silys-fendor

## Changelog — rate-parity checker defaults (for weekly sync)

The Fairledger rate-parity checker now scans partner channels every 15 minutes instead of hourly, and the discrepancy threshold that triggers an alert dropped from 5% to 2%. Stale quotes older than 30 minutes are excluded by default. Expect roughly triple the alert volume for the first week while properties adjust. Regional overrides set in the old console were not migrated. The checker now starts with the following configuration values.

config for tagaf-bawif:
[norok]
host = norok.ordinworks.local
user = norok_svc
database = norok_prod